What are the typical costs for full-time daycare for an infant or toddler in Chelsea, Iowa?

In Chelsea and the surrounding Tama County area, full-time daycare costs can vary based on the type of provider. For a licensed in-home daycare, you might expect to pay between $120 to $160 per week. A larger licensed childcare center, which you would likely need to commute to in a nearby town like Toledo or Tama, typically ranges from $150 to $220 per week for infant care. It's important to note that Chelsea is a small, rural community, so on-site options within the city limits are limited. Many families utilize registered in-home providers or arrange care with family members. Always inquire if the weekly rate includes meals, snacks, and supplies.

How can I verify if a daycare provider in Chelsea is properly licensed and regulated by the state of Iowa?

All licensed childcare providers in Iowa are regulated by the Iowa Department of Health and Human Services (HHS). You can verify a provider's license, review their inspection history, and see any reported violations by using the "Child Care Provider Search" tool on the Iowa HHS website. For Chelsea specifically, you can search by zip code (52215) or city. This tool will show you if a provider is licensed, their capacity, and their program type (e.g., child care center, registered home). It's a crucial step, as it ensures the provider meets state standards for health, safety, and staff training. You can also call the Child Care Resource and Referral (CCR&R) agency for Region 7, which serves Tama County, for personalized assistance.

Are there any state or local programs in Iowa that can help with the cost of childcare for families living in Chelsea?

Yes, the primary program is Iowa's Child Care Assistance (CCA) program, administered by Iowa HHS. Eligibility is based on family income, size, and need for care (such as employment or education). Given the rural nature of Chelsea and Tama County, many working families may qualify for this subsidy, which pays a portion of the cost directly to a participating licensed provider. You apply through the Iowa HHS office. Additionally, some families may benefit from the federal Child and Dependent Care Tax Credit. For local resources, you can contact the Tama County Family Services office or the Iowa CCR&R to navigate the application process and find participating providers in or near Chelsea.

What is the availability and waitlist situation for daycare spots for children under 2 years old in Chelsea?

Due to Chelsea's small size, availability for infants and toddlers is very limited and often has significant waitlists. There are few licensed daycare homes within the city, and they typically have very small capacities (often 6 children or fewer, including the provider's own). It is common for these spots to be filled long in advance. Many Chelsea parents secure childcare during pregnancy or explore options in neighboring communities like Belle Plaine, Marengo, or Toledo, which may have larger centers but also often have waitlists. The best strategy is to start your search early, get on multiple waitlists, and consider a mix of licensed homes and potential nanny-shares with other local families.

What are some key questions I should ask a potential in-home daycare provider in a rural community like Chelsea?

When interviewing an in-home provider in Chelsea, beyond standard questions about schedule and cost, ask locally-relevant questions. These include: "What is your plan for emergency situations, given our distance from a major hospital?" (Nearest full-service hospitals are in Cedar Rapids or Marshalltown). "How do you handle severe weather, like tornado warnings or winter blizzards?" "Do you provide transportation to/from the local South Tama County School District if needed for older siblings?" "What is your policy on farm visits or animal interactions, given our rural setting?" Also, confirm their backup plan if they become ill, as alternative care options in a small town are scarce. Finally, ask for references from other local families they have served.

Childcare Insights for Chelsea

Finding quality and affordable childcare is one of the most significant decisions for families in Chelsea, Iowa. As a parent, searching for "daycare cost near me" can feel overwhelming, but understanding the local landscape here in Tama County can provide clarity and peace of mind. Childcare in Chelsea and the surrounding rural communities often reflects a balance between personalized, home-based care and the structured programs found in nearby larger towns. Generally, you can expect daycare costs in this area to be more affordable than in major Iowa metropolitan areas, but prices will vary meaningfully based on the type of care, the age of your child, and the specific provider.

In a close-knit community like Chelsea, many families turn to licensed in-home daycare providers. These settings often offer a family-like atmosphere with smaller group sizes, which can be especially comforting for young children. The cost for this type of care typically ranges from approximately $30 to $40 per day for full-time care. For infants and toddlers, rates might be at the higher end of that scale due to the increased need for attention and care. For preschool-aged children, you may find rates slightly lower. It's important to note that many in-home providers in rural Iowa include meals and snacks in their daily rate, which is a valuable benefit to consider when comparing overall value.

For more structured early childhood education, parents often look to centers in neighboring towns such as Tama, Toledo, or even Marshalltown for a broader range of options. These licensed childcare centers will usually have a higher weekly tuition, potentially ranging from $150 to $220 per week for full-time care. This cost often reflects a formal curriculum, multiple staff members, and dedicated facilities. While this represents a larger weekly investment, it's crucial to factor in what is included, such as educational programming, structured activities, and possibly prepared meals. The drive from Chelsea to these locations is a practical consideration, adding time and transportation costs to your family's routine.

When evaluating costs, always inquire about what is included. Ask providers in the Chelsea area about their policies on meals, supplies, early drop-off or late pick-up fees, and whether they charge for days when your child is absent due to illness or vacation. Some providers may offer a discounted rate for siblings, which can provide substantial savings for families with more than one child. Given the limited number of options in a small town, it is wise to begin your search and get on waiting lists as early as possible, as spots can fill quickly. Connecting with other local parents through community groups or at the Chelsea Community Center can yield personal recommendations and insights that you won't find online. Remember, the right choice balances cost with the quality of care, the provider's philosophy, and that essential feeling of trust and safety for your child.
